Irish Seed Savers Association to Host 12th European Forum of EC-LLD at Trinity College Dublin

By |October 11th, 2023|Categories: Events, News|Comments Off on Irish Seed Savers Association to Host 12th European Forum of EC-LLD at Trinity College Dublin

Irish Seed Savers Association is proud to announce that it will be hosting the 12th European Forum of the European Coordination of Let’s Liberate Diversity (EC-LLD) at Trinity College Dublin from October 26th to 28th, 2023. Irish Seed Savers’ vital work is conserving Ireland’s heritage food crops – open pollinated seed and apples -  and contributing to sustainable food systems.
